    dont shoot such shallow aperture, you lose most of the car that way. also, shoot with room to give around the subject, its easier to crop out dead space later, but you dont get stuck with not enough backdrop in the photo. invest in a Circular Polarizer, it will help to reduce the reflections and glare off of the car so you get those rich darks. Aside from that, good start dude and nice car

    Quote Originally Posted by BirdmanQ5 View Post
    How is the ride on 20s vs OEM?
    Harsher, mainly due to dropping down to 30 series. When under-inflated at 35psi, it's almost the same, but when inflated to 40psi, I cringe a little when hitting some bumps, though its really not that bad and the wheels are holding up to the bumps. The alignment shop I went to said running them at 35psi will increase the chance of denting the rims when hitting a pothole since the tire will compress at a single point and the road will come in contact with the wheel, makes sense, so I'm running them at 40psi.

    Just got a surprise in my mailbox today from deutschland, I went ahead and popped it in



    Old one, you can see how its peeling:


    Installed, I love the look:


    Its an OEM Part from BKS Tuning, plug and play. Easy to install, the AC controls popped out using my finger in one the larger holes on the bottom, pulling outward. The shift boot just needs a simple pry tool, and the MMI controls pop out by pulling up swiftly from the area exposed by pulling up the shift boot, pulling up from the part closest to the armrest. Using a narrow pry tool, you push up on the wire clip's latch to pull out the connector, then push the button up firmly to pop it out. Push the new button in, re-install the connector, push the MMI controls back in, the AC controls, and finally the shift boot.
